Munster Names Strong Squad for Crucial Ulster Clash

Belfast, Northern Ireland – Munster Rugby has announced a powerful starting XV for ⁤their highly anticipated URC Round 8⁤ interpro derby against Ulster in ⁤Belfast. The match, scheduled ⁤for Friday at 7:35 p.m. and broadcast ⁢live on Premier Sports and TG4, promises to be a thrilling encounter between two of Ireland’s top rugby sides.Head Coach Graham ‍Rowntree has‍ made six changes to the team that suffered a narrow defeat against Castres last weekend. The backline sees the return of Shane Daly and Paddy⁤ Patterson, injecting pace and experience ‍into the back⁤ three.

In the pack, John Ryan, Tom Ahern, captain Jack O’Donoghue, and Gavin coombes all earn starting berths, bolstering Munster’s forward power.

The back three will see Mike Haley,calvin Nash,and Daly combine,with Alex Nankivell and Tom Farrell continuing their strong partnership in the center. Patterson and Jack Crowley will direct the attack from the half-back positions.

up front, John⁣ Ryan joins Niall Scannell and Stephen Archer‍ in the front row, while Ahern and Fineen Wycherley form a formidable second-row pairing. O’Donoghue, john Hodnett, and Coombes complete a dynamic back row.

The ⁤bench boasts extraordinary depth, with Eoghan Clarke, Dave Kilcoyne, and Oli Jager ⁤providing front-row cover.‍ Academy lock evan⁤ O’connell,‍ Alex Kendellen,⁢ and Brian gleeson offer further forward options, while Ethan Coughlan and Rory Scannell provide backline reinforcements.

Munster will be without the services of Peter O’Mahony (calf) and Diarmuid Barron (shoulder) due⁣ to injuries sustained in the Castres match. Tadhg Beirne is unavailable for selection in line with IRFU player management guidelines.

Munster: Mike Haley; Calvin Nash, Tom Farrell, Alex Nankivell, Shane Daly; Jack Crowley, Paddy Patterson; John Ryan, Niall Scannell, Stephen ⁣Archer; Tom Ahern, Fineen Wycherley; Jack O’Donoghue (C), John Hodnett, Gavin Coombes.

Replacements: Eoghan⁢ Clarke, Dave Kilcoyne, Oli Jager, evan O’Connell, Alex Kendellen, Ethan Coughlan, Rory Scannell, ‍Brian Gleeson.
